The Early Days of Slayer + Metal Blade

In the latest episode of the Beardo and Weirdo podcast with comedian Craig Gass and Five Finger Death Punch bassist Chris Kael, the co-hosts were joined by legendary heavy metal figures — Slayer’s Kerry King and Metal Blade Records founder Brian Slagel.

Naturally, the talking points are endless with such prominent icons in the metal world and, in the clip below, the focus is on the early days for both King and Slagel.

Gass asks King what the musical turning point was in his childhood, where interest in music intensified. As many fans know, he’s a massive Judas Priest fan and that’s the band he singles out in this case. “I had two older sisters and they weren’t into metal. They were into rock, but not into metal. So, I really didn’t have a way of finding it out. I lived in a very Spanish neighborhood that wasn’t into metal,” he explains. Once he bought a Judas Priest record, he learned that there’s “way heavier” material than radio staples such as “Breaking the Law” and “Living After Midnight.”

Next, Slagel is asked when he met King and he recalls seeing Slayer open for the Los Angeles band Bitch, who were also among Metal Blade’s earliest signings… and he had no idea who Slayer were! “I should go out there early and see what these [opening] bands are like.” He watched Slayer play a mix of covers and originals, acknowledging that “they were really good” and went on to introduce himself to the band’s 18-year-old manager and drummer Dave Lombardo.

READ MORE: Kerry King Names His Favorite Black Sabbath Album

More early chatter continues, including the all-important Metal Massacre compilation released by Metal Blade in 1981, famously featuring the first Metallica recording.

As for when King felt that Slayer had truly made it was when they released Reign in Blood and graduated from toughing it out on the road to traveling in a tour bus and staying in separate hotels. “You finally got to see that little hill where you can see that there might be a future.
